Sewage Backup Cleanup questions — Lakeside, FL

Is sewage backup dangerous to my health?+

Yes. Sewage contains bacteria, viruses, parasites, and other pathogens that can cause serious illness. Do not walk through sewage water or touch contaminated materials without proper PPE. Keep children and pets away until professional sanitation is complete.

Can contaminated materials be saved?+

Hard, non-porous surfaces can often be professionally cleaned and sanitized. Porous materials like carpet, carpet pad, drywall below the flood line, and insulation that contacted sewage water are typically removed and disposed of.
